" Marloes has been sympathetically refurbished and modernised, retaining much of its original character and stands in mature gardens. A spacious 5 bedroom terraced house in East Teignmouth.

*LOUNGE *DINING ROOM *BESPOKE KITCHEN/BREAKFAST ROOM *GROUND FLOOR CLOAK ROOM *CONSERVATORY/UTILITY ROOM *5 BEDROOMS *FAMILY BATHROOM * FRONT & REAR GARDENS *SUMMER HOUSE *GAS CENTRAL HEATING

Situated in one of Teignmouth's favoured and established residential areas on the East side of the town is an opportunity to acquire an attractive double bayed particularly spacious 5 bedroom terraced family home. 

Marloes has been sympathetically refurbished and modernised, retains much of its original character and benefits from gas fired central heating, stands in mature gardens.

ENTRANCE VESTIBULE : With dado rail, wooden floorboards, stained glass window. Timber pine door into ...

ENTRANCE HALLWAY : Dado rail, 2 radiators. Picture rails and continuation of wooden floorboards throughout the property. Stairs rising to first floor. Under stairs cupboard, further under stairs recess with a useful built in cloak cupboard. Doors to ...

LOUNGE : 4.15m into bay x 4.02m into alcoves (13' 7" into bay x 13' 2" into alcoves) Bay with sash windows and views over the front aspect. Fully functional fire place with cast iron surround.                 .

DINING ROOM : 3.75m x 3.19m into alcoves (12' 3" x 10' 5" into alcoves) Sash window, radiator. Cast iron Victorian fireplace with tiled surround and wooden mantle over.

GROUND FLOOR CLOAK ROOM : Low level WC, wall mounted wash hand basin. Fitted extractor. Tiled to dado height.

KITCHEN/BREAKFAST ROOM : 5.63m x 2.94m

(18' 5" x 9' 7") Bespoke kitchen with cupboard and drawer base units under a granite work top with cut in drainer and inset butler sink with mixer tap over. Space and plumbing for dishwasher, further appliance space. Space for Range cooker. Eye level unit with wall mounted gas combination boiler providing domestic hot water and gas central heating throughout the property. Recess fireplace with inset book shelving with cupboard below. Further larder style unit with fitted shelving and eye level storage above. Double aspect room with Upvc double glazed windows overlooking rear gardens. Door through to ...

CONSERVATORY/UTILITY : Space and plumbing for washing machine. Eye level units. Window and door giving access to the garden.

STAIRS RISING TO FIRST FLOOR LANDING : Dado rail. Louvre doors to useful under stairs storage. Stairs rising to upper floor. Doors to ....

BEDROOM 2 : 3.01m x 2.94m

(9' 10" x 9' 7") Sash window overlooking rear garden. Radiator. Feature fire place. 

FAMILY BATHROOM : Tiled floor and part tiled walls. Low level WC, pedestal wash hand basin, roll edge ball & claw bath with centralised mixer tap with shower attachment over. Towel rail/radiator. Two sash windows.

BEDROOM 3 : 3.50m x 3.18m

(11' 5" x 10' 5") Sash window overlooking rear aspect. Radiator. Feature fire place.

BEDROOM 4 : 4.39m into bay x 3.15m into alcove (14' 4" into bay x 10' 4" into alcove) Bay with sash windows. Radiator. Shelved chimney recesses. Feature fire place.

BEDROOM 5 : 2.65m x 1.83m

(8' 8" x 6') Sash windows overlooking the front aspect. Radiator.

STAIRS RISING TO UPPER LANDING : Door leading to ...

MASTER BEDROOM SUITE : 4.81m x 4.63m max (15' 9" x 15' 2" max) Two Velux windows, hatch to eaves storage. Recess spot lighting. Fitted wardrobe.

OUTSIDE : The rear of the property has pedestrian access from West Buckeridge. Bin store. Steps descend to a brick paved patio. Garden store. Door into a wonderful Summer House with power and lighting making an ideal hobbies room / studio. Steps down to a kitchen garden with raised shrubs and herb beds. Outside water tap. Enjoying the passage of the sun throughout the day.
To the front is a terraced garden with established mature shrubs and evergreens and further ground covering plants. Concrete hard standing with outlook over the front aspect.
